Mirco Racing represents commitment to family, hard work, healthy lifestyle and cycling advocacy. Patrick and Linda have over 25 years of cycling, training and racing experience. Raising three children in this environment has allowed Nicole, Samantha and Tyler to develop a love of the sport and a competitive nature. With a life filled with commitments to training, soccer schedules, work, family and home demands it only made sense to create a family team.

It all began with a group of friends mountain biking together and then along came Granny Gear Productions 1994, 24 Hours of Canaan team mountain bike relay race. Patrick was on a four-man sport team and Nicole was the entertainment in the condo at just 6 weeks old! Yes, Linda was team and baby support! We have come a long way from 1994. Linda, Samantha, Nicole along with former teammate Sadie Decker had their own women’s sport team at the 2009 Granny Gear Productions 24-hours of Big Bear. Tyler provided team support to the women’s team along with Patrick’s Solo Race. Patrick pulled double duty racing for himself in the solo field as well as racing with the girls on their laps to offer support if needed. Now that’s dedication!

Over the years we have been instrumental in presenting various cycling events such as the, 24 hours of Killbuck, 24 hours of Mohican, Valley City Street Fair Road Race and various cyclocross races. Mirco Racing in 2011 started a youth initiative along with 331 Racing with the simple premise to get kids outdoors and experience mountain biking.  We have been providing skills and technical instruction to kids 15 and under so that they can develop a love for singletrack mountain biking.  2013 was the inaugural year for the Ohio Interscholastic Racing League (OIRL) which Mirco Racing, co-sponsors and provides endless support, including race director and race official servies. In 2014 Mirco Racing presented the Cleveland Gay Games mountain bike time trial event.  We have committed manyhours of trail development, maintenance and support to Vultures Knob and The Thorn Mountain Bike Trail. Patrick holds a USAC Coaching License, and is a Regional C official. Linda is a USAC Regional C cycling official.

The Mirco Racing team kit was inspired by Patrick’s father’s Sinclair and Texaco Service Stations which he co-owned under the business Mirco Automotive. We feel proud to honor family and commitment to hard work as we cycle through life!
